Andy Murray’s journey to this point has been nothing short of remarkable. Hailing from Dunblane, Scotland, Murray burst onto the international tennis scene in the mid-2000s with his exceptional talent and work ethic. Known for his strategic gameplay, exceptional court coverage, and powerful groundstrokes, Murray quickly ascended the rankings, challenging the dominance of tennis greats like Roger Federer, Rafael Nadal, and Novak Djokovic.

In 2013, Murray achieved a career-defining milestone by becoming the first British male singles player in 77 years to win the Wimbledon Championships, a triumph that catapulted him to national hero status in the United Kingdom. He followed this historic victory with another Grand Slam title at the US Open later that year, solidifying his reputation as one of the top players in the world.

However, Murray’s career has been marked by adversity, particularly in recent years. Persistent hip injuries began to take their toll, forcing him to undergo multiple surgeries and endure lengthy periods of rehabilitation. At times, it seemed uncertain whether Murray would be able to return to competitive tennis at all, let alone at the elite level required to compete in Grand Slam tournaments.
